About the Artwork +

In Gareeba Singh Tekam's mesmerizing Gond painting, a vibrant village scene unfolds, alive with the hustle and bustle of daily life. Against a backdrop of vivid colors and intricate patterns, a cattle herd leisurely makes its way through the village, guided by humans engaged in agricultural activities. The scene teems with energy and vitality as humans and animals coexist harmoniously, each playing a vital role in the cycle of life. A cock dances merrily amidst the fields, symbolizing prosperity and abundance, while birds flock to partake in the bounty of grains, underscoring the interconnectedness of all living beings within the natural world. Through meticulous attention to detail, Tekam captures the essence of rural life in the Gond artform, celebrating the beauty and vitality of nature's rhythms.
Gond art, with its origins rooted in the rituals and traditions of the indigenous Gondi tribe of central India, has evolved into a vibrant artistic tradition that continues to thrive today. Using natural materials like charcoal and plant-based pigments, Gond artists employ intricate designs and motifs to depict scenes from daily life, mythology, and the natural world. The process of creating Gond art is deeply rooted in cultural heritage, with techniques passed down through generations.

Gareeba Singh Tekam

Gareeba Singh Tekam
Gareeba Singh Tekam, a distinguished Gond Artist from Dindhori, Patangarh, Madhya Pradesh, has dedicated 25-30 years to mastering Gond painting, learning from the renowned pioneer Jangarh Singh Shyam. He continues this artistic tradition with his family, primarily receiving national recognition and occasionally international acclaim. Despite limited formal education, Gareeba's vibrant creations often depict the enchanting beauty of nature, as exemplified by his 10-foot by 8-foot masterpiece showcased at the Taj Hotel. He predominantly paints on canvas and paper but also works on walls and fabrics, driven by a desire to preserve cultural heritage and share historical stories through his art, inspiring future generations to cherish their roots.
